U9 v Ranby House Lost by 69 runs

The Year 3 & 4 boys were very excited to be playing their second match at Ranby. S.Anselm’s won the toss and asked Ranby to bat. The first Ranby pair were good and were severe on the wayward S.Anselm’s bowling. Many wides were bowled, more practice is needed! Shea J bowled accurately and was rewarded with two wickets and he was well supported by Marcus K and Alexander S who both took a wicket each. Ranby scored 209 for 4 in their 24 overs.

When it came to S.Anselm’s batting, they failed to play straight and punish the bad balls. Only George W, George L and Max H were able to hit 4’s and we lost too many wickets (8 in total), the total at the end of the 24 over S.Anselm’s innings was 140 for 8. A loss by 69 runs recorded.

The boys need to practice hard and focus in the week ahead before they play their next match. There is much potential amongst the group, stick at it, the results will come.
